WHO's handling of coronavirus one of 'the greatest scandals in modern history'.

China and the World Health Organisation's failure to act when the novel coronavirus COVID-19 was still in its early stages is one of the "greatest scandals in modern human history", according to Sky News Digital editor Jack Houghton.

China’s deadly coronavirus coverup in the early days of the crisis more than doubled the number of people now infected across the world according to a recent study.

The findings were contained in a damning University of Southampton report which found if the Chinese Communist Party and the World Health Organisation had heeded warnings a single week earlier infection could have been reduced by 66 per cent.

If the WHO had acted just three weeks earlier nearly 95 per cent of today’s infections and deaths would not have happened.
